Palazzo dell'Intendenza di Finanza, degli Uffici Finanziari e dell'Avvocatura di Stato, Government palace in San Giuseppe district, Naples, Italy
Palazzo dell'Intendenza di Finanza is an administrative building in Naples with a rectangular footprint and an apse-shaped side, marked by exposed brick facades and concrete structural elements throughout. The structure offers multiple entrances along its lateral facades, distinguished by travertine grilles and concrete decorative details.
The palace was built between 1933 and 1937 under architect Marcello Canino's direction, replacing the earlier San Tommaso d'Aquino complex. This construction was part of broader urban changes undertaken in the city during that period.
The building houses financial and legal offices that serve the local administration, making it a working center for government operations rather than a historical monument open to tourists.
The building is located on Via Armando Diaz in the San Giuseppe district and can be accessed from multiple points. Since it functions as an active government office, public access may be limited and it is primarily used by officials and staff conducting administrative business.
The main entrance features a large travertine niche that creates abstract patterns through the interplay of light and shadows. This distinctive portal design gives the facade an unusual visual depth that catches the eye of passersby.
